Pierce™ Streptavidin Magnetic Beads are uniform, superparamagnetic microparticles designed for rapid and efficient capture of biotinylated molecules in both manual and high-throughput workflows. Engineered with recombinant streptavidin covalently attached via leach-resistant chemistry, these beads ensure stable biotin binding, high specificity, and minimal background—making them ideal for pull-down assays, co-immunoprecipitations, and DNA-protein interaction studies.

The beads are pre-blocked to prevent nonspecific interactions and offer nearly three times the biotin-binding capacity of conventional streptavidin beads, reducing reagent usage and improving signal clarity. They are validated for use with automated magnetic instruments, including Thermo Scientific KingFisher™ 96 and Flex Systems, as well as standard magnetic racks for benchtop use.

Applications

  • Immunoprecipitation of antigens using biotinylated antibodies
  • Co-immunoprecipitation of protein complexes
  • Pull-down of biotinylated bait proteins in protein–protein interaction studies
  • Isolation of biotinylated DNA–protein complexes
  • Capture of single-stranded or double-stranded biotinylated DNA or RNA
  • Purification of biotin-labeled PCR products or oligonucleotides

Technical Specifications

PropertyDetails
Product TypeMagnetic affinity bead
LigandRecombinant streptavidin
Binding TargetBiotin
Protein Mass~53 kDa
Binding Sites per Protein4 (tetrameric structure)
Concentration10 mg/mL slurry (1% solids)
Particle Diameter~1 μm
FormLiquid suspension
Storage Conditions4°C; shipped on ice pack; do not freeze
Application PlatformsManual and automated (KingFisher systems)
Unit Sizes Available1 mL (Cat. 88816), 5 mL (Cat. 88817)
